comparemela.com
Home
Newport News City Water Works
Top Locations Tagged with Newport News City Water Works
Newport News City Water Works in United States - 72112/Local-government-office near newport/Local-government-office near Newport
1). Newport City Works & Maintentance, Airport Village, AR
vimarsana © 2020. All Rights Reserved.